# Why Coding Skills Won’t Get You To Staff Engineer Page: https://stenobird.com/podcast/beyond-coding-4008849/why-coding-skills-won-t-get-you-to-staff-engineer Text version: https://stenobird.com/podcast/beyond-coding-4008849/why-coding-skills-won-t-get-you-to-staff-engineer.md Podcast: [Beyond Coding](https://stenobird.com/podcast/beyond-coding-4008849) Published: 2025-12-17T06:00:00+00:00 Episode link: https://podcasters.spotify.com/pod/show/beyond-coding/episodes/Why-Coding-Skills-Wont-Get-You-To-Staff-Engineer-e3cf60r Audio file: https://anchor.fm/s/5bb57eac/podcast/play/112743899/https%3A%2F%2Fd3ctxlq1ktw2nl.cloudfront.net%2Fstaging%2F2025-11-16%2F414525488-44100-2-fda586e0a09f6.mp3 Processing state: not_requested JSON: https://stenobird.com/v1/public/podcasts/beyond-coding-4008849/episodes/why-coding-skills-won-t-get-you-to-staff-engineer Duration seconds: 3403 ## Resource Are you just executing tickets, or are you driving business impact? In this episode, Praveen Murugesan (VP of Engineering at Samsara) breaks down why the best engineers don't just write code and why "coding skills" alone won't get you there. He explains the critical shift from "software engineer" to "product engineer," why you shouldn't wait for permission to solve problems, and how to de-risk high-stakes projects like a true owner. In this episode, we cover: The difference between a "Ticket Taker" and a Product Engineer Why Product Managers should NOT be doing project management How to grow to Staff Engineer without managing a large team The exact interview questions to ask to test a company’s culture A real story of an engineer telling a VP: "That's not an important problem" Connect with Praveen Murugesan: https://www.linkedin.com/in/praveenmurugesan Timestamps: 00:00:00 - Intro 00:01:55 - Product Engineer vs. Software Engineer: What’s the Difference? 00:06:20 - Why Product Managers Should Not Do Project Management 00:11:06 - The Danger of "Flying Blind" Without Business Context 00:15:24 - Why Curiosity Is the Ultimate Leverage in the AI Era 00:25:06 - Why the Best Ideas Must Win Regardless of Hierarchy 00:27:43 - The #1 Interview Question to Test for Engineering Ownership 00:32:12 - How to Test a Company’s Culture Before You Join 00:36:04 - Why You Don't Need to Be Senior to Be a Product Engineer 00:40:46 - Managing High-Stakes Projects and De-risking Failure 00:43:56 - What I Learned From Breaking Production at Salesforce 00:48:29 - The Myth About Staff Engineering and Managing Teams 00:51:59 - The Engineer Who Told the VP: "That's Not an Important Problem" #SoftwareEngineering #StaffEngineer #Ca… ## Actions - request_transcript: `POST https://stenobird.com/v1/public/podcasts/beyond-coding-4008849/episodes/why-coding-skills-won-t-get-you-to-staff-engineer/transcription-requests` — Idempotently request low-priority transcript generation for this episode. - read_markdown: `GET https://stenobird.com/podcast/beyond-coding-4008849/why-coding-skills-won-t-get-you-to-staff-engineer.md` — Read the agent-friendly Markdown representation of this episode resource. A page view does not enqueue transcription. Agents should invoke `request_transcript` explicitly when they need this episode processed. ## Transcript Full transcripts are not published on public pages unless there is a clear rights basis.